Natal Plum

Natal Plum (Carissa macrocarpa)

Seedlings, source seeds from Trade Winds Fruit, June 2016

These are not dwarf natal plums, which are used as common landscape plants around here. I have dwarf natal plums in my yard which seem to bloom but not set fruit. I am growing these because they love the heat and sun and will produce fruit. Natal Plum fruit (I have not tried yet) if you let it get really ripe is supposed to be like a sweet cranberry. They are medium fast growing, but seem to love the sun and heat. I started these as seeds in 2016. In 2017 I planted them in the ground in front of the pots on the east side of my pool, which are against a western facing block wall (reflected heat, afternoon sun). But the plants love this spot.
